Physical aging equilibrium

The kinetic character of the glass transition and the resulting non-equilibrium character of the glassy state are responsible for the phenomena of structural relaxation, glass transition hysteresis, and physical aging (Kovacs, 1963 Struik, 1978). [Pg.137]

The inplane shear stress-strain tests reported here have been well demonstrated to be a reliable test for matrix-dominated properties in composites 141). For the selected mechanical properties that were monitored, their sensitivity to the thermal history was well demonstrated. In particular, the embrittlement process during the sub-Tg annealing or physical aging has been clearly observed. This decrease in molecular mobility, which gives rise to an increase in relaxation time and hence a decrease in toughness, can be rationalized as a decrease in free volume in an approach towards the equilibrium glassy state. [Pg.138]

One problem encountered with polymeric membranes is their physical aging which can alter the permeation and the mechanical properties. Sinko et al. [144] noticed a decrease in the water permeability and in the mechanical rate of relaxation with time, which was proportional to the aging temperature. A relaxation coupling model could be used to predict equilibrium in the structural change profile. [Pg.250]
